How to Choose a Data Synchronization Solution for Offline and Collaboration

One question that occasionally comes up from users relates to the differences between the various Microsoft Data Synchronization technologies. As many of you know, there are multiple sync solutions available from Microsoft. These include solutions optimized for near-real-time data synchronization, offline data synchronization (sometimes called Occasionally Connected Applications), and data collaboration (sometimes called Peer to Peer Synchronization).

In response to this, we have posted a document titled "How to Choose a Data Synchronization Solution" which is an attempt to differentiate the offline and collaborations solutions available from Microsoft. Hopefully this will help you better understand the various data sync technologies as well as to help answer the question of which technology is best suited for your particular needs.
